As You Like It | Act II, Scene 4
New Characters
Corin: an old shepherd who dwells near the Forest of Arden
Silvius: a young shepherd who is in love with Phebe, a shepherdess
Summary
Rosalind and Celia, now disguised as Ganymede, a young man, and Aliena, a peasant girl, arrive in the Forest of Arden along with Touchstone. All three are weary in body and spirit after their long journey. As they rest, Corin, an old shepherd, and Silvius, a young shepherd, enter.
